CBSE re-evaluation portal faces massive cyberattack during result window

The Central Board of Secondary Education (CBSE) has reported a massive cyberattack on its re-evaluation portal during the ongoing application process for Class 10 and Class 12 board exam results.

According to CBSE, the portal received nearly 1.5 million hits within just two minutes, creating an unusually high volume of traffic that affected the system’s performance.

Officials stated that the portal was targeted by coordinated cyberattacks, causing temporary disruptions for students trying to apply for re-evaluation, verification of marks, and obtaining photocopies of answer sheets.
